Transaction ab85ce4dc776f28ca2891d2ee21b13d121b506b254d2790078acc8224968ebe5
1 Input
2 Outputs
- ab85ce4dc776f28ca2891d2ee21b13d121b506b254d2790078acc8224968ebe5:0
- ab85ce4dc776f28ca2891d2ee21b13d121b506b254d2790078acc8224968ebe5:1
value 489281153863
address mogBc2GUmjfu8vqprkDCE7uGWbexVLN39G
value 199893382
address 2NBMEXEVTYw2yzmGdpZsu9SvCYD14Vcc1vR